Модуль:Forms — различия между версиями

Материал из ВикиПротопии
Перейти к: навигация, поиск
 
 
(не показаны 4 промежуточные версии этого же участника)
Строка 2: Строка 2:
  
 
function p.list( frame )
 
function p.list( frame )
    return table.concat(mw.site.namespaces)
+
local res = ''
 +
for key,value in pairs(mw.site.namespaces) do --pseudocode
 +
    res = res .. '# ' .. value.name .. "\n"
 +
end
 +
return res
 
end
 
end
  
 
return p
 
return p

Текущая версия на 10:59, 15 ноября 2018

Для документации этого модуля может быть создана страница Модуль:Forms/doc

local p = {} -- p означает package (пакет)

function p.list( frame )
	local res = ''
	for key,value in pairs(mw.site.namespaces) do --pseudocode
    	res = res .. '# ' .. value.name .. "\n"
	end
	return res
end

return p